Widen’s full-scale digital asset management software is our original. Launched in 2000, it was designed for mid-to-large businesses. But we soon saw that there was a need for a smaller — but equally professional — DAM system that would bridge the gap between Widen’s comprehensive digital asset management system and personal-use products like Dropbox. So Smartimage was created to fill that gap. We like to think of it as DAM lite.

Launched in 2013, Smartimage was made especially for small-to-medium sized businesses of all types. From mom-and-pop operations to non-profits, it’s used by schools and churches, clubs, teams — and yes, even big businesses. Widen and Smartimage will both solve your basic digital asset management requirements —allowing you to store visual content and share your digital assets with other users. Here are some of the features you’ll get with Smartimage:

Basic metadata

Public and private sharing

Anonymous photo collection

Password-protected collections

Basic analytics

API

Widen DAM, of course, offers you all of these features and more. But … we’ve found that many smaller companies just don’t need the extras that our large clients do. Not because they’re less important — but because they’re typically working with fewer employees, fewer customers, fewer vendors, and fewer digital assets. And that makes their DAM needs — and DAM solutions — that much less complicated.

Our full-scale Widen DAM system provides customers with a guided implementation, consulting services and continuing support.
